    From left, U.S. Air Force Col. Jared Kennish, 131st Bomb Wing commander, Master Sgt. Salvo Parenti, 131st Mission Support Group (MSG) first sergeant, Col. Daniel Nelsen, incoming 131st MSG commander, and Col. William Miller, outgoing 131st MSG commander, stand at attention following during a change of command ceremony, March 2, 2024, at Jefferson Barracks Air National Guard Base, St. Louis. The primary purpose of a change of command ceremony is to allow Airmen to witness the formal transfer of responsibility from one officer to another. (U.S. Air National Guard photo by Master Sgt. Elise Rich)
